The Board - Layout


Covered in yellow and golden highlights, the Biostar Hi-Fi Z97WE makes for a very casual esthetic presence, especially once you start filling it up with parts. As an entry-level product, the Z97WE is fairly well equipped, which leads to a fairly busy surface on both the front and rear.


Smaller heatsink on the MOSFETs out of the way of pretty much any cooler on the market today, the socket area is clean and clear. The back of the socket is equally so, so mounting an after-market CPU cooler to keep your system fast and cool should not pose any problems.


The board's fairly basic slot arrangement consists of PCIe x16, PCIe x1 and PCI slots; there are two of each type. There are four DIMM slots for the standard 32 GB of memory support. Biostar claims to only support 2800 MHz, which is a fair bit lower than most other Intel Z97 chipset boards, but this is of no consequence since speeds over 2400 MHz are not commonly purchased these days.


The board's bottom edge includes headers for audio, USB, and a couple of fans which line up in a row that nearly spans the entire bottom edge, with a couple of buttons for those who like to use test benches like I do when testing boards. With a total of six 4-pin-based fan headers present, fan support on the Biostar Hi-Fi Z97WE is exceptional.


With both DVI and VGA ports and a single HDMI port present, the rear I/O panel has what I like to think of as "legacy" video connectivity. Audio connectivity is of the standard fare, as are the USB 2.0 and USB 3.0 plugs, while the PS/2 port is keyboard-only. There are also two LAN ports rather than one. SATA connectivity is limited to the Intel Z97 PCH's six SATA 6 Gb/s ports.


Biostar was nice enough to equip the Hi-Fi Z97WE with a socketed BIOS chip, so you can pop in a new one easily enough should you screw it up while overclocking. There is also the standard-for-Z97 M.2 NGFF slot, situated between the PCIe x16 slots.
